Simple Chocolate Cheesecake Recipe Ingredients

- Oreos. I use the whole cookie when making a crust out of Oreos. I have seen some recipes where only the cookies are used (and the cream filling is scraped out and discarded), but I happen to think the cream filling is the most delicious part! Using the cookies with the cream filling provides more moisture to help the crust adhere. Try my Oreo balls recipe if you love the cream filling as much as me!
- Butter. I prefer to bake with unsalted butter rather than salted, but either will work here.
- Heavy Whipping Cream. You need heavy whipping cream, also known as double cream, to whip into peaks for this no bake cheesecake.
- Chocolate.ย Chopped semisweet chocolate from a whole bar is my preference here, just so that the cheesecake doesnโt become overly sweet. However, if you like super sweet, use melted milk chocolate. Milk chocolate is extra creamy and rich! You can use chocolate chips, just weigh them and be careful melting them so they donโt seize.
- Cream Cheese. One and a half bricks of cream cheese (or 12 ounces) should be softened to room temperature for a few hours on the counter. Using cold cream cheese will cause lumps in your no bake chocolate cheesecake.
- Powdered Sugar. Also called confectionersโ sugar or 10x sugar, powdered sugar is super fine and dissolves easily in baking. It also contains a small amount of cornstarch that helps bind the filling together.
- Vanilla Extract: Using vanilla extract is optional. It makes this recipe require 7 ingredients, but if you donโt have it, just leave it outโthe rich chocolate brings plenty of flavor to the mixture.
How to make Chocolate Cheesecake


Line an 8 or 9โณ bread loaf pan with parchment paper. Either size bread loaf pan will work for this recipe. Leave enough parchment paper overhanging the edge to form handles that will help you lift out the cheesecake out of the pan when youโre ready to serve.
Crush the cookies in a food process until fine crumbs form; scrape the crumbs into a bowl. Stir in the melted butter until incorporated. Press the cookie mixture firmly into the bottom of the bread loaf pan.


Next, melt the chocolate in a double boiler, or in the microwave on 50% power until smooth. Itโs okay to pull the chocolate off the heat with a few remaining piecesโthey will melt fully as the chocolate sits. Set this mixture aside.
Next, whip the heavy cream until medium peaks form. Scoop the freshly whipped cream out of the bowl, and reserve it in a separate bowl.


To the bowl you just removed the whipped cream from, add the cream cheese, powdered sugar and vanilla.
Beat the cream cheese mixture until super smooth and no lumps remain. Then, add the melted chocolate to this mixture. Stir the melted chocolate into the cream cheese until smooth. The chocolate mixture should be barely warm at this point. We melted the chocolate earlier and allowed it to rest on the counter for a few minutes so that we wouldnโt be pouring super hot melted chocolate into cream cheese. Itโs important to follow the steps of this recipe and stick to the proper order.


Finally, gently fold in the whipped cream using a spatula with proper folding technique. Run the spatula around the edge of the bowl, and then straight down the center.ย
Repeat until the whipped cream is incorporated, being gentle to ensure the air in the whipped cream remains. The mixture should be light and fluffy without any streaks of white in it.

Scrape this mixture into the loaf pan, and ensure it is as flat as possible on top. This mixture needs to set for at least 4 hours, preferably overnight in the fridge before serving.
Chocolate Cheesecake Recipe No-Bake Variations
- Chocolateย โ You can use any type of chocolate here, even white chocolate.
- Crustย โ If you donโt want to use chocolate cookies for the crust, try graham crackers, chocolate wafer cookies, or even shortbread cookies.
Chocolate Cheesecake Recipe No Bake tips and tricks
- Ensure all ingredients are room temperature for the fluffiest, smoothest results.
- If you donโt have a loaf pan, you can make this recipe in muffin cups instead. You donโt need to use liners, just grease each muffin cup very well, press in 1 tablespoon of crust, and dollop the filling on top.
How to serve Chocolate No Bake Cheesecake
This no bake chocolate cheesecake is perfection on a plate, but you can serve it with fresh fruit, extra whipped cream, and a drizzle of chocolate sauce, if you like. I like to slice it into 5 or 6 slices.

How to store No Bake Chocolate Cheesecake
Store cheesecake in the fridge at all times, in an airtight container. It will last for up to 5 days this way. You can also freeze individual slices and store for up to 3 months. Defrost overnight in the fridge before serving.

No Bake Chocolate Cheesecake Recipe
No bake chocolate cheesecake with Oreo crust made in a bread loaf pan.
Ingredients
- 15 Oreos
- 3 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
- 3/4 cup heavy whipping cream
- 6 ounces semisweet chocolate, chopped
- 12 ounces (1 1/2 bricks) of full-fat cream cheese, softened to room temp
- 1/4 cup powdered s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
Instructions
- Line an 8 or 9โ bread loaf pan with parchment paper, with enough excess to overhang the edges to form handles to lift out the cheesecake. Give the parchment paper and pan a light spray with cooking spray, too.
- In a food processor or plastic bag, crush the Oreos (keep the cream filling in the cookies). Dump the 1 cup of crumbs into a bowl, and stir in the melted butter.
- Pour the crumbs into the loaf pan, and press them into a flat, firm crust.
- Place the chopped chocolate in a double boiler to melt (or you can use the microwave on 50% setting and 30 second intervals to melt the chocolate until itโs smooth). Have ready, and keep it warm.
- Next, in a medium bowl with an electric mixer, beat the heavy cream until medium peaks form. Scoop the freshly whipped cream out and reserve it in a separate bowl.
- To the same bowl, add the cream cheese, powdered sugar, and vanilla. Beat using an electric mixer until creamy and smooth, about 1 minute.
- Using a spatula, fold the warm melted chocolate into the cream cheese mixture.
- Finally, fold the whipped cream gently into the cream cheese mixture. Fold by scraping the outsides of the bowl, and then down the middle. Fold gently to incorporate so that the you donโt deflate the air bubbles in the whipped cream.
- Scrape the mixture into the bread loaf and make it as flat as possible on top.
- Place the pan in the fridge for at least 4 hours, or overnight.
